Output 637ddaa1f2a1b5d3f93dd4e7216e67a103e70d1008564cf2f3d031e904baf99a:0

value
1075696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d3eb7007345ce32fa1680a98f734a156990d741 OP_EQUAL
address
3Qn41aex5VNobmGd5HZY4cRTUjbf7NNgZL
transaction
637ddaa1f2a1b5d3f93dd4e7216e67a103e70d1008564cf2f3d031e904baf99a
confirmations
414862
spent
true